Buchanan County Community Foundation Awards $155,576.34 in 2026 Grants to 19 Organizations

Posted on July 30, 2026 

The Buchanan County Community Foundation (BCCF) held its grant awards celebration at the Jesup Auditorium on July 30, announcing the distribution of $155,576.34 to 19 organizations serving Buchanan County through its 2026 grant cycle.

The 2026 grant recipient organizations, project the grant will fund, and grant amount are listed below by impact priority.

Grants were recommended by the Buchanan County Community Foundation’s governing committee, composed of volunteers committed to improving the well-being of Buchanan County residents. The 2026 governing committee includes: Whitney Benter, Nate Clayberg, Mary Donlea, James Gilliespie, Rob Ratchford, Valerie Stanford, and Melissa Trumbauer. BCCF funds established by generous donors contributing to the discretionary grant process include the Edna Mae and Don Adams Community Impact Fund.

BCCF is an affiliate of the Community Foundation of Northeast Iowa, which provides administrative investment, and technical support to enhance the local foundation’s impact.
